Key Ingredient Notes
Fresh Asparagus
The star of our show! Look for vibrant green stalks with tightly closed, firm tips. Avoid any that look wilted, dull, or have flowering tips. Thicker spears tend to hold up better in the air fryer, becoming beautifully tender inside with a slight snap. While thinner spears cook faster, they can sometimes become too limp if not watched carefully. Always snap off the woody ends – they're tough and unpleasant to eat.
Fresh Garlic
Garlic adds a wonderful aromatic depth to this asparagus air fryer recipe. Freshly minced garlic is always superior to pre-minced jarred garlic for flavor. If you're not a fan of strong garlic, you can use garlic powder, but start with half the amount and taste before adding more. The high heat of the air fryer can intensify garlic flavor, so don't overdo it!
Parmesan Cheese
A good quality Parmesan (Parmigiano-Reggiano, if you can get it) makes all the difference. Its salty, nutty flavor complements the earthiness of the asparagus beautifully, and it gets wonderfully crispy in the air fryer. Avoid the pre-grated variety in the green canister if possible, as it often contains anti-caking agents that can prevent it from melting and browning as nicely. A quick grating of fresh Parmesan before cooking is worth the extra minute.

Variations & Serving Suggestions
Spice It Up!
Add a pinch of red pepper flakes along with the garlic for a subtle kick. A dash of smoked paprika can also add a delightful smoky depth to your asparagus air fryer recipe.
Lemon Zest & Juice
After cooking, grate some fresh lemon zest over the hot asparagus and squeeze a little fresh lemon juice. The bright, acidic notes really elevate the flavor of this asparagus air fryer recipe.
Balsamic Glaze
Drizzle a balsamic glaze (you can buy it or make it by reducing balsamic vinegar) over the cooked asparagus for a sweet and tangy finish. This works particularly well if you omit the Parmesan.
Herb Garden Freshness
Experiment with other fresh herbs. A sprinkle of chopped fresh dill, chives, or parsley after cooking can add another layer of flavor. This makes the asparagus air fryer recipe even more versatile.

FAQs
How do I choose the best asparagus for this air fryer recipe?
Look for asparagus spears that are firm, bright green, and have tightly closed tips. Avoid any that look wilted, dry, or have soft spots. Thicker spears tend to hold up better in the air fryer, becoming tender-crisp.
Can I make this air fryer asparagus recipe without Parmesan cheese?
Absolutely! You can omit the Parmesan cheese for a dairy-free option. The asparagus will still be delicious with just olive oil, garlic, salt, and pepper. You can also add nutritional yeast for a cheesy, savory flavor without dairy.
What's the best way to store leftover air fryer asparagus?
Store any leftover asparagus in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3-4 days. To reheat, you can pop it back into the air fryer for a few minutes at 350u00b0F (175u00b0C) until warmed through and crispy again.
My air fryer asparagus isn't crispy, what went wrong?
The most common reason for non-crispy air fryer asparagus is overcrowding the basket. For best results, ensure the asparagus is in a single layer with enough space for air to circulate. Cooking in batches if necessary will help achieve that perfect crispy texture. Also, ensure your asparagus is patted dry before seasoning.
Crispy Air Fryer Asparagus with Garlic and Parmesan
- Total Time: 15 minutes
- Yield: 4 servings 1x
Description
Achieve perfectly tender-crisp asparagus with a golden brown finish in minutes using your air fryer. This easy asparagus air fryer recipe is seasoned with garlic, olive oil, and Parmesan cheese for an irresistible side dish.
Ingredients
1 lb fresh asparagus, woody ends trimmed
1 tbsp olive oil
2 cloves garlic, minced
1/4 tsp salt
1/4 tsp black pepper
1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
Instructions
Step 1: Prepare the asparagus. Wash the asparagus spears thoroughly and pat them dry. Snap off the tough, woody ends. A good trick is to hold a spear by both ends and bend it; it will naturally break where the tender part begins.
Step 2: Season the asparagus. In a medium bowl, combine the trimmed asparagus with olive oil, minced garlic, salt, and black pepper. Toss gently to ensure all spears are evenly coated.
Step 3: Add Parmesan. Sprinkle the grated Parmesan cheese over the asparagus and toss again until the cheese adheres to the spears. This is key for our delicious asparagus air fryer recipe.
Step 4: Preheat the air fryer. If your air fryer has a preheat function, preheat it to 375°F (190°C) for 3-5 minutes. This helps achieve a crispier result faster.
Step 5: Arrange in air fryer. Place the seasoned asparagus in a single layer in the air fryer basket. Do not overcrowd the basket; cook in batches if necessary to ensure even cooking and crispiness. This is crucial for a great asparagus air fryer recipe.
Step 6: Air fry. Cook for 8-10 minutes, shaking the basket halfway through cooking. The exact time will depend on the thickness of your asparagus spears and your specific air fryer model. Look for spears that are tender-crisp and slightly browned with crispy Parmesan.
Step 7: Serve immediately. Transfer the crispy air fryer asparagus to a serving dish and enjoy hot! A little extra sprinkle of Parmesan or a squeeze of lemon juice can be added if desired.
Notes
For best results, do not overcrowd your air fryer basket. Cook in batches if necessary to ensure the asparagus gets crispy and cooks evenly. Adjust cooking time based on the thickness of your asparagus spears.
